    Athens-Limestone Hospital receives the 2023 Alabama Performance Excellence Award. 🏆 Recently announced, only two organizations were awarded the 2023 Alabama Performance Excellence (ALPEx) Level 2 Awards. The award recognizes organizations’ quality and performance excellence. This is the second time that Athens-Limestone Hospital has accomplished this level of achievement. The award recognizes the organization for its progress and improvements to become the best at what they do. The accompanying press release is from ALPEx regarding the criteria and importance of the award. The recognition results from an intentional team approach. “I am honored and excited that we have received this prestigious award in recognition of quality and performance excellence. The decision to begin utilizing the Baldrige Framework in 2017 was pivotal in our approach to systematically improve safety, quality, and overall operations. Performance excellence is a worthwhile journey that involves collaboration and participation from our employees, medical staff, partners, and stakeholders. Our mission, ‘Be the Difference’ and vision, ‘Excellence Always’ propels us on this journey through continuous learning so that we provide the highest level of safe, quality patient care and experience, support an engaged workforce, and experience continued growth,” states Stephanie Ritter, BSN, RN, Executive Director of Quality, Education, and Performance Excellence. The process of applying forces an organization to do a self-assessment. The judges provide an audit based upon performance criteria from the Baldrige Excellence Framework. This is a valuable process and affirming award that Athens-Limestone Hospital puts quality and safety first and continues to use effective productivity and quality improvement strategies, techniques and/or practices.
